Author Ogle, Thomas, Sir, -1671.
Title A letter of dangerous consequence, from Sergeant Major Ogle, to Sir Nicholas Crisp at Oxford. : As it was intercepted by Colonell Goodwin of the Parliaments forces. Together with the examination of the messenger, in the coller of whose doublet the said letter was found. Ordered by the Commons in Parliament, that this letter and examination be forthwith printed and published: H: Elsynge, Cler. Parl. D. Com.
Publication Info London : Printed for Edw: Husbands, February 27. 1642 [i.e. 1643]



Descript 8 p.
Note The letter is signed: Theophilus Philobritanis [pseud.].
Reproduction of the original in the British Library.
